Dwain M. Taylor
Kimball Twp.
Dwain M. Taylor, age 66, died unexpectedly of natural causes in his home on September 25, 2015.  He was born January 24, 1949 in Smiths Creek to Lloyd and Edith Taylor, lived for several years in Connecticut and for the past 27 years was a resident of Kimball.  Dwain served in the U.S. Army during the Vietnam War.  He was past Commander and life member of the VFW in Naugatuck, Connecticut and for 22 years was a member of American Legion Post 8 in Port Huron.  He worked as a union carpenter and was a member of Local 687. 

 Dwain is survived by 4 children, James L. Taylor, Janelle Taylor, Tina (Brian) Watson, Tammy (Terry) Cassidy, 8 grandchildren, Dillon, Nathan, David, Brianna, Ashley, Brandon, Cody, and Joshua, a brother, Raymond Taylor, a great friend and cousin, Gary Caughel, and several nieces and nephews.  He was preceded in death by his parents, and a sister, Doris Comstock.
